红外隐身一维光子晶体结构反射特性的理论分析

摘    要:利用传递矩阵方法,研究作为红外隐身材料的PbTe/Na3A1F6一维光子晶体结构在中远红外波段的反射特性。结果表明:PbTe/Na3AlF6复合光子晶体结构在3~5μm和8~14μm波段具有很高的反射率。这为装备在中远红外的隐身应用提供了有益的探索。

Theoretical Study on Reflectivity of 1D Photonic Crystals of Infrared Stealthy Materials

Abstract:The spectral reflectivity of PbTe/Na3A1F6 1D photonic crystal of infrared stealthy materials is studied by using transfer matrix method. It is found that the spectral reflectivity is very great at the wavelength of 3.0 -5.0 μm and 8.0 -14.0 μm with the compound PbTe/Na3A1F6 structure, which will satisfy the compatible camouflage of the middle and far infrared band respectively.
